Digital transformation has emerged in recent years as one of the key drivers for enhancing competitiveness in the maritime transportation industry, encouraging ports and shipping companies to move toward the development of smart ports, data-driven logistics services, and digital service ecosystems. In this context, factors such as digital service quality, information transparency, cargo tracking capability, and digital trust play a significant role in shaping maritime customers’ experiences and satisfaction. Despite the growing body of research on maritime digital transformation, a comprehensive framework for identifying and prioritizing the components of the maritime digital service ecosystem remains limited. Therefore, this study aims to develop and prioritize the components of a maritime digital experience ecosystem influencing the satisfaction of import and export maritime transportation customers.
This study is applied in terms of purpose and descriptive-analytical in nature, employing a multi-criteria decision-making approach. An integrated Maritime Digital Experience Ecosystem Model (IMDEEM) was developed based on the theoretical foundations of maritime digital transformation, digital service quality, digital trust, and customer experience. Data were collected through an Analytic Hierarchy Process (AHP)-based pairwise comparison questionnaire completed by 14 experts in maritime transportation, logistics, port management, and digital services, and were analyzed using Expert Choice software. The findings revealed that digital service quality and interactions ranked first among the main dimensions with a final weight of 0.361. This was followed by digital trust and governance (0.287), maritime customer digital experience (0.214), and smart maritime infrastructure (0.138), respectively.
The main contribution of this study lies in developing an integrated and customer-oriented IMDEEM framework and combining the key dimensions of maritime digital transformation, digital service quality, and customer experience within a prioritized decision-making framework. The findings provide valuable insights for port managers, maritime transportation companies, and logistics stakeholders in designing customer-centric digital services and enhancing maritime competitiveness.
